Knowing the The Difference Between State and Independent Mental Institutions
Often, state-funded mental hospitals are operated by national agencies and deliver care to individuals regardless their monetary status. Such places tend to have broader admission durations and may have limited amenities or specialized treatments compared to for-profit options. On the other hand, independent mental facilities are supported by individual fees and insurance and usually offer a enhanced quality of care and might have quicker intake periods , although at a substantial price.

Choosing a Personal Mental Clinic: Considerations to Evaluate
Deciding on a personal mental hospital can feel daunting, but thorough research is important. Start by identifying your loved one's specific needs. Examine the institution’s licensing, team, therapy methods, and client testimonials. Additionally, investigate the premises, atmosphere, and expense system. Lastly, arrange a tour to personally assess the atmosphere and converse with staff.
{Mental Health Crisis: When Hospitalization is Needed
When a mental health crisis worsens , residential placement might become a critical consideration. This decision isn't taken casually and is typically reserved for individuals experiencing a severe decline in their state of mind . Factors triggering this point of intervention can involve imminent danger to their person, a serious risk of injuring others, an failure to attend to their basic survival, or a utter deterioration in their reality testing . Sometimes, medication adjustments or intensive support do not be provided effectively in an community setting. A thorough review by a qualified doctor is invariably required to confirm the appropriateness of such care.
